RI BUSINESS PLAN COMPETITION TO HOST ELEVATOR PITCH CONTEST NOV. 15

PROVIDENCE — (Oct. 25, 2016) — The Rhode Island Business Plan Competition today announced that it will host its annual Elevator Pitch Contest on Nov. 15, which will award $1,000 in cash prizes to the top presenters.

Aspiring and experienced entrepreneurs, age 18 or older, will have 90 seconds to pitch their business idea in front of a live audience to a panel of judges, who will provide feedback.

Registrations to make a pitch are due by 5 pm on Nov. 11, and can be made online at www.ri-bizplan.com. The event—free and open to the public—will be held 5:30 – 7:30 p.m. at Tech Collective, 166 Valley St., Building 3, Providence.

Attendees who want to watch, but not present, are asked to pre-register at the same website.

Each presenter will make a 90-second presentation to a panel of judges, after which the judges will score the participants and give them feedback about the clarity and persuasiveness of their pitch. At the end of the event, cash prizes totaling $1,000 will be awarded to the best presenters.

About the Competition

Established in 2000, the Rhode Island Business Plan Competition has been recognized as one of the top 40 business plan competitions in the country. To date, it has awarded more than $2 million in prizes to developing companies across many industries.

The Competition is free and open to everyone age 18 or over whether or not they already have started a business. Complete information, including rules, application procedures, guidelines, and business plan resources, is available at www.ri-bizplan.com.
